Building the Educational Practice System based on Open Source Cloud Computing (오픈소스 클라우드 컴퓨팅 기반 교육 실습 시스템 구축)

  • Recently, cloud computing is being emerged paradigm that a support computing resource flexible and scalable to users as the want in distributed computing environment. Actually, cloud computing can be implemented and provided by virtualization technology. In this paper, we studied open source based cloud computing and built a educational practice system through cloud computing. Virtualization-based cloud computing provides optimized computing resources, as well as easy to manage practical resource and result. Therefore, we can save the time for configuration of practice environment. In the view of faculty, they can easily handle the practice result. Also, those practice condition reuse comfortably and apply to various configuration simply. And then we can increase capabilities and availabilities of limited resources.

Adaptive Keyframe-Based Tracking for Augmented Books (증강 책을 위한 적응형 키프레임 기반 트래킹)

  • An augmented book is an application that augments such multimedia elements as virtual 3D objects generated by computer graphics, movie clips, or sound clips to a real book using AR technologies. It is intended to bring additional education and entertainment effects to users. For augmented books, this paper proposes an adaptive keyframe-based page tracking method to estimate the camera's 6 DOF pose in real-time after recognizing a page and performing wide-baseline keypoint matching. For a page tracking, proposed method in this paper chooses a proper keyframe and performs a tracking in two step of coarse-to-fine stage. As a result, the proposed method in this paper guarantees a robust tracking to view-point and illumination variations and real-time.

The Analysis of Farmers′ Nutrient Intakes the Effect of Nutritional Education Using Computer Program-based Nutritional Counseling for Farmers (농업 종사자의 영양섭취상태와 컴퓨터 영양상담 프로그램을 이용한 영양상담교육 효과 분석)

  • This study was to evaluate the effectiveness of nutritional counseling for farmers by using computer- based program to estimate pre - and post - knowledge and attitude changes. The desirable change of both knowledge and attitude focused on improving food Intake and early easing of body complaints. 311 agricultural workers in Korea were chosen for this experiment. The score was compared by 2 methods. In the first method, the scores were calculated from nutrient intake quantity and indices. In the second method, the difference of pre and post test of nutritional counseling by count of correct answers of foods and food preparation attitudes was measured according to different body complaints status. Major farming type was rice-planting(39%). The consciousness of health status of the subjects of less than 50 years old was good(42%), but it was only 20% in over 50 years' group. Female farmers felt uncomfortable in body complaints. Their body complaints were 2 times more than the male farmers, particularly, in over 50 years group. Nutrient intakes were lower in male based on the KRDA, except for vitamin C, niacin, and phosphate. Female farmers' nutrient intake was adequate based on the KRDA, but was low in vitamin A, pyridoxin, and iron. From the scores of knowledge and attitude by pre and post tests, counseling was efficient In nutritional education of all age groups, especially the older ones. The effect of counseling by farming type showed that the real agricultural workers had more increased score In the post test. This results Indicated that counseling about food, nutrition. and health to these workers was always effective. Therefore nutritional counseling and education program should be developed for different kinds of health and nutrition. It would be conducted to promote food behavior and improve nutritional and health status of farmers.

The Design and Implementation of ACE(Application sharing collaboration Engine) for Collaboration Work (공동작업을 위한 어플리케이션 공유 공동작업 엔진의 설계 및 구현)

  • In this paper, we have tfesigned and ihlplemented ACE(Application sharing Collaboration Engine) which is pessible an application sharing to collaborate among peoples who are geographically dispersed. The application sharing is a technology whereby two or more users collaborate to share the output of single application running on one computer system to the other users, and to provide input to the applications. We defined ASO(Applicatio!1 Sharing Object) object and its behavior to share applications in real time and ACE processes a sharing using ASO object among the distributed systems. ASO is classified into activateASO, updateASO, inputASO, and controlASO. The each ASO's behavior involves both events which occur at specific moments such as keystrokes and mouse clicks and more persistent status which can be observed at any time such as the image on the screen. The implemented ACE can be applied to the data conferencing, distance education, and project collaboration for engineer in distributed environments.

Development of the Educational Database of Picture Data for the Korean Geography Course of High School (고등학교 한국지리 교육용 영상자료 데이터베이스 개발)

  • One of the fundamental, important preconditions for effective teaching of geography is to collect a variety of picture data available for class and to manage the data systematically. The purpose of this study is to present one method about how to supply basic picture data available for class of Korean geography for the high school program to teachers in service and how to collect, manage and utilize the data. A total of 233 picture data related to contents of the textbook of Korean Geography have been gathered through this study, and a database has been constructed for the data. Directories were generated for individual units of the textbook, and the collected picture data was stored in the image file of each directory. This data was recorded in a CD and attached as an appendix. Since the primary purpose of this study is to suggest one method, the picture data in a database for the present study is just a fraction of lots of data available for class of Korean geography. If the user persistently enlarges and manages data based on the results of this study, the data will become a good instructional aid. The picture data can be printed over the transparent film and used for class by using the overhead protector (OHP), or it can be also used as a remote self-study tool through the computer telecommunications network (e.g., LAN or INTERNET. etc,). Most desirable, however, is to develop teachers' own method by taking account of separate units of the textbook or diverse educational environments.

Performance Improvement of Mowse Scoring Method for Protein Identification (단백질 동정을 위한 Mowse 스코어링 방법의 성능 개선)

  • In this paper, we propose the method that improve the performance of the Mowse. Mowse is the tool of the peptide mass fingerprinting that is used the identification of protein. In Mowse, frequency factor matrix is generated to regular interval for protein and peptide mass and the value of each elements is calculated to frequency of peptide. We propose new method for calculation of exact scoring value maintaining same size of matrix. The proposed method is that decide interval of matrix considering distribution of protein database. That is, interval of matrix is decided to small in many value of protein mass and is decided to large in few value of protein mass. We present the performance result both Mowse scoring method and the proposed scoring method.
